Abstract :
A generalised circuit diagram for ZVT PWM converters with magnetically-coupled
auxiliary voltage source is proposed. The generalised circuit is presented and analysed; its operation
modes and constraints are defined. By means of the proposed generalised topology, published ZVT
PWM converters with magnetically coupled auxiliary voltage source can be systematised and better
evaluated. Based on the approach presented, the transformer (or coupled inductor) turns ratio N is
determined for each topology analysed, guaranteeing a more realistic soft-switching boundary. In
addition, a comparative analysis concerning the volume of magnetic ferrite cores is carried out. The
comparative analysis addresses some of the most important ZVT converters with magneticallycoupled
auxiliary voltage sources. The efficiency performance of these converters is evaluated and
experimental results given, obtained from 1kW–100kHz laboratory prototypes, which confirm the
value of the proposal and theoretical analysis.
